A tentative explanation in research is called a hypothesis. The hypothesis is based on observation. The general explanation of the observation is called a theory. In other words, a theory is the result of testing a hypothesis.

What is a possible explanation or educated guess for a set of observations is known?

A possible explanation or educated guess for a set of observations is known as a hypothesis. It is formulated based on existing knowledge and serves as a starting point for further investigation. A hypothesis can be tested through experimentation and observation to determine its validity. This process is essential in the scientific method, guiding researchers in understanding phenomena.


What is a scientic theory?

A scientific theory summarizes a hypothesis or group of hypotheses that have been supported with repeated testing. If enough evidence accumulates to support a hypothesis, it moves to the next step; known as a theory; in the scientific method and becomes accepted as a valid explanation of a phenomenon.

What is a proposed explanation for a problem called?

A proposed explanation for a problem is known as a hypothesis. It is a statement that suggests a possible cause-and-effect relationship between two or more variables, which can be tested through observations or experiments to determine its validity.


What must always happen before a hypothsis can be formed?

Before a hypothesis can be formed, observations and research must be conducted to gather data and evidence. This information is then analyzed to propose a possible explanation or prediction, which forms the basis of the hypothesis.

Why scientists consider any hypothesis valuable?

Any idea about how an unknown phenomenon occurs, or a simpler explanation for a known one, is useful in figuring out what exactly makes it happen. If it works, it can be tested and refined to provide a better explanation; if not, it OS one further things we know doesn't work.
